Raytek Thermalert GP

TheThermalert® GP'"Series

A versatile, two-piece temperature monitoring system which combines a compact, value-priced monitor with an infrared sensing head. The heart of the system is the 1/8 DIN GP monitor which provides advanced infrared processing capabilities including peak and valley hold, averaging, and a user-adjustable offset. The rugged Thermalert GPR sensor is available with standard- or close-focus optics and provides target temperature readings with 1 % accuracy.

Along with its large 4-digit Lm display, the monitor provides a user-defined 4-20mA or thermocouple output. Two adjustable setpoints/deadbands control 5V alarm outputs or optional 3A mechanical relays. The GP monitor accepts universal 110-220 VAC power, and provides a 24 VDC/50 mA excitation voltagefor loop power to external sensors. All monitor functions are configured via the front panel, including 'C/'F switching.

The GP monitor provides adjustable emissivity and ambient compensation when used with the GPR infrared sensor. This high performance, 8 to 14 micron infrared sensor with detachable cable combines current loop driven signals with 35:1 optics. The GPM sensor i s a miniature stainless steel sensing head with 2:1 or 10:1 optics. The GP monitor also works with other Raytek infrared sensors, including the Thermalert CI.

Specifications
Measurement Specification (Monitor/w sensing head)
Spectral Response & Temperature Range:
GPR 8 to 14 microns -18 to 538'C (0 to 1000° n
GPM 7.6 to 18 microns -18 to 538'C (0 to 1000° n
System Accuracy (mAoutput) "±1% of measured value or ±1oC (2°F), whichever is greater, @ 23°C ±5°C (73°F ±9°F)"
GPR 700 mSec
GPM 1 Sec
Emissivity: 0.1 to 1.09 digitally adjustable increments of .01
Signal Processing: "Peak/Valley Hold (up to 998 sec, 999=infinite hold with external reset) Variable averaging filter (up to 60 seconds) T -ambient: fixed background ambient temperature compensation"
